2022 Honda Passport Reviews Summary

Based on the three-row Pilot, the 2022 Honda Passport gets a light restyle and is the first of the company's SUVs to wear the automaker's new TrailSport trim level. Intended to make the Passport more appealing to people who love adventuring in the great outdoors, the TrailSport treatment is cosmetic for now, but future Honda SUVs wearing the name will also bring added off-roading capabilities. In addition, revised wheel designs, fresh paint colors, and new safety features also debut for 2022.

2023 Mazda CX-50 Reviews Summary

With the new 2023 CX-50, Mazda doubles down on the immensely popular compact crossover SUV segment. For now, the CX-50 complements rather than replaces the existing CX-5 model, and it targets active lifestyle adventure seekers instead of the sophisticated urbanites typically drawn to the CX-5. The 2023 Mazda CX-50 shares powertrains and underlying technology with the CX-5, but it's otherwise different, offering slightly more rear-seat room and practical cargo space in a longer, lower, and wider design. Given Mazda’s future SUV product plans calling for new CX-70 and CX-90 models, we expect the CX-50 will ultimately replace the CX-5.

Look and feel

2022 Honda Passport

7/10

2023 Mazda CX-50

9/10

The 2022 Honda Passport's new styling closely resembled the Honda Ridgeline pickup truck, especially from the doors forward. This similarity was due to the shared vehicle platform that Honda also used for the Odyssey minivan and the Pilot three-row SUV. Essentially, the Passport was a shorter version of the Pilot, minus the third-row seat and with distinct styling.

Honda aimed to give the Passport a tougher look with its new nose design, which was applied across all three trim levels: EX-L, TrailSport, and Elite. The TrailSport trim, new for 2022, was designed to appeal to off-road enthusiasts, though it was more about aesthetics than actual capability. The TrailSport featured standard all-wheel drive, 8.1 inches of ground clearance, and traction management driving modes for various conditions. Prices ranged from $37,870 to $45,430, with the TrailSport model we tested costing $44,095.

The 2023 Mazda CX-50 featured a blunt nose, long hood, and a cabin positioned toward the rear wheels, embodying Mazda's signature subtle seductiveness. However, the CX-50 also introduced rugged elements like blistered fender swells, lower body cladding, and fake skid plates. These design choices, combined with a standard black grille and available 20-inch wheels, created an appealing exterior.

The CX-50 came in two versions: the 2.5 S with a 187-horsepower engine and the 2.5 Turbo with up to 256 horsepower. Prices started at $26,800 and went up to $41,550, excluding the $1,225 destination charge. Our test vehicle, the top-of-the-line CX-50 2.5 Turbo Premium Plus, had an MSRP of $43,170. The interior featured black leather with caramel-colored stitching, quality materials, and a driver-focused design, though some storage opportunities were missed.

Performance

2022 Honda Passport

8/10

2023 Mazda CX-50

8/10

The 2022 Honda Passport retained its 3.5-liter V6 engine, producing 280 horsepower and 262 pound-feet of torque, paired with a nine-speed automatic transmission. Front-wheel drive was standard on the EX-L, while the TrailSport and Elite trims came with all-wheel drive. The V6 engine was smooth and powerful, and the Passport averaged 21.3 mpg in various driving conditions. The i-VTM4 AWD system provided mechanical torque vectoring, delivering up to 70% of the engine's power to a single rear wheel when needed.

The Passport excelled on paved roads with firm, communicative ride quality and athletic handling. However, its brakes could heat up and vibrate during mountain descents, which was concerning given its 5,000-pound towing capacity. Off-road, the Passport was capable but not comparable to more rugged SUVs like the Ford Bronco or Jeep Wrangler.

The 2023 Mazda CX-50 offered two engine options: a 2.5-liter four-cylinder with 187 horsepower and 186 lb-ft of torque, and a turbocharged version with up to 256 horsepower and 320 lb-ft of torque. The turbo engine's power varied depending on the fuel used, with 93-octane gas providing the highest output. The CX-50 2.5 Turbo averaged 23.4 mpg, slightly below Mazda's prediction of 25 mpg.

The CX-50 featured Normal, Sport, Off-Road, and Towing modes, working with G-Vectoring Control technology to ensure consistent vehicle behavior. The ride quality was firm, and the CX-50 handled well on curvy roads, though some torque steer was detected. The CX-50's ground clearance of 8.6 inches made it capable off-road, though it lacked a downhill assist control system. The turbo engine provided smooth acceleration, and the SUV handled towing up to 3,500 pounds with ease.

Form and function

2022 Honda Passport

10/10

2023 Mazda CX-50

7/10

The 2022 Honda Passport offered easy entry and exit, thanks to its large doors and low step-in height. The front seats were large and comfortable, with standard leather upholstery and heated seats. The Elite trim added ventilated front seats, a heated steering wheel, and heated rear seats. Rear passengers enjoyed ample space and a slightly elevated seating position, with large windows providing an open feel.

Storage was plentiful, with a massive center console, door panel shelving, and rear door cupholders. The power liftgate revealed 41.2 cubic feet of cargo space, expanding to 77.7 cubic feet with the rear seats folded. The Passport's utility and comfort made it a practical choice for daily use.

The 2023 Mazda CX-50's interior featured power-adjustable heated front seats, heated rear seats, a heated steering wheel, and heated side mirrors. The ventilated front seats and dual-zone automatic climate control were effective in maintaining comfort. The front seats were comfortable for long drives, though they could use more side bolstering. The rear seats were roomy, with rear air vents and charging ports in most trims.

Storage space was adequate but could have been better utilized. The power rear liftgate opened to reveal 31.4 cubic feet of cargo space, expanding to 56.3 cubic feet with the rear seats folded. The load floor was long but narrow, with side bins and hooks for securing items.

Technology

2022 Honda Passport

4/10

2023 Mazda CX-50

5/10

The 2022 Honda Passport's infotainment system included an 8-inch touchscreen,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, and satellite radio. The TrailSport trim added a navigation system, while the Elite trim featured a 10-speaker premium sound system and HondaLink connected services. The system had shortcut buttons and a volume knob but lacked a tuning knob. Apple CarPlay was preferred over the clunky navigation system, and wireless smartphone charging was standard.

The 2023 Mazda CX-50 featured Mazda Connect with wireless Apple CarPlay, Android Auto, and Mazda Connected Services. The base 2.5 S had an 8.8-inch display, while other trims included a 10.25-inch display. Mazda Connect's interface was not touchscreen-friendly, requiring the use of center console buttons, steering wheel controls, or voice recognition. However, touchscreen control was available for Apple CarPlay and Android Auto.

The available Bose 12-speaker Centerpoint surround-sound system provided a satisfying audio experience. The Active Driving Display (HUD) projected useful information within the driver's line of sight, including blind-spot warnings.

Safety

2022 Honda Passport

4/10

2023 Mazda CX-50

9/10

The 2022 Honda Passport came with the Honda Sensing suite of driver aids, including adaptive cruise control, forward-collision warning, automatic emergency braking, lane-departure warning, lane-keeping assist, and lane-centering assist. Additional features included blind-spot monitoring, rear cross-traffic alert, automatic high-beam headlights, a rear-seat reminder system, and a seatbelt reminder system. However, some functions, like lane-departure warning and lane-centering assist, were intrusive and often turned off by drivers.

The Passport received five-star ratings from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) in most categories, except for a four-star rating for front passenger protection in a frontal-impact collision and rollover resistance. The Insurance Institute for Highway Safety (IIHS) gave the Passport top ratings in most respects, with an Acceptable rating for front-passenger protection in a small overlap collision.

The 2023 Mazda CX-50 was expected to perform well in safety tests, similar to other Mazda models. It came with a comprehensive package of driving assistance systems, with additional features available on the CX-50 2.5 Turbo Premium Plus. These included Traffic Jam Assist, active blind-spot monitoring, front and rear parking sensors, and a surround-view camera system. The adaptive cruise control occasionally failed to recognize slower vehicles cutting in, requiring manual braking.
